MARCO1 Hide Quick Reply From Closed Threads With Excluded forums And Usergroups permissions Description : It was an idea from vb3 and this idea I was use it in vb3 but today I've upgraded my forums to vb4 so I don't found this Mod because I need it for some MODERATORS are replying to an old closed threads or any new closed threads, And that's shouldn't happen, The closed threads shouldn't have the ability to reply Note 1 : You can choose a usergroup that will be able to reply to any closed threads Note 2 : You can exclude any forum that will be able to reply on any closed threads from admins or moderators. Installation : Just upload .xml file from your admincp This should work with all vb4 versions "The old versions and the next versions" Screen-shots in attachments Note : I'm going to work on updating my free Mods, But I want vBulletin to finish all of the coming new features so I can update my Mods to be compatible with these new features and these new major edits. Translations : You are free to translate this Mod WITHOUT removing the copyrights Note for Arabic users : Don't translate this Mod, It's already translated. |
